Police announced that a man wearing a kippah bearing Israeli and Palestinian flags "was detained at the police station" on Monday in Modi'in. Police emphasized he was "not interrogated or arrested" and claimed a report was received about "a man sitting in a business establishment wearing a kippah with a Palestinian flag on it. During the response, the man was detained and after clarification was released. Since a complaint has been filed with the Department for the Investigation of Police Officers, we cannot provide further details." The man, who filed a complaint with the Police Internal Investigations Department and is demanding compensation, claimed a police officer took his kippah at the station and returned it cut up and without the Palestinian flag.
